Factors to Consider When Choosing a Hospital for External Contour Shaping
- Medical Expertise: The experience and skills of the medical staff are of utmost importance. Look for hospitals with board - certified plastic surgeons who have a proven track record in external contour shaping procedures.
- Technological Advancements: Modern hospitals should be equipped with the latest technology for external contour shaping, such as advanced liposuction devices, laser technologies, and state - of - the - art imaging systems for accurate pre - and post - operative evaluations.
- Patient Safety: A hospital's safety record, including infection control measures, proper anesthesia management, and post - operative care protocols, is a critical factor.
- Reputation: Check online reviews, patient testimonials, and industry rankings to gauge the hospital's reputation in the field of external contour shaping.
- Range of Services: A good hospital should offer a comprehensive range of external contour shaping procedures, including liposuction, tummy tucks, body lifts, and breast augmentation or reduction, depending on the patient's needs.

1. New York - Presbyterian Hospital
Overview
New York - Presbyterian Hospital (NYPH) in New York is a large non - profit hospital formed by the merger of New York Hospital and the Presbyterian Hospital in 1998. It is the largest non - sectarian hospital in the US. The hospital has 2,455 + beds for patients, over 6000 associated physicians, and over 19000 employees. It receives more than 2 million patient visits yearly, accounting for over 10% of the population of New York State.

2. NYU Langone Hospitals
Overview
NYU Langone is a non - profit medical health center founded in 1882 and merged with New York University Medical Center in 1948. It offers training programs on an interdisciplinary level for all introductory medical science courses in its health center. The medical facility contains the Laura and Isaac Perlmutter Cancer Center with top - rated oncology specialists and provides academic medical training for New York University medical students. It also comprises different hospitals such as the Hospital of Joint Disease, Risk Institute of Rehabilitation Medicine, Hassenfeld Children's Hospital, and NYU Langone Orthopedic Hospital.

3. Mount Sinai Hospitals
Overview
Mount Sinai Hospitals (MSI) is a teaching hospital located in the Harlem region of New York. It was first formed in 1852 and is one of the oldest and biggest facilities in the US after the merger of Mount Sinai Medical Center and Continuum Health Partners. There are over 7000 physicians in the Mount Sinai health system, with a bed capacity of over 300.

5. NYU Winthrop Hospital
Hospital Background
NYU Winthrop Hospital is a non - profit teaching, research, and academic medical center located in the Mineola area, New York City. It was the first hospital in Long Island, founded in 1896. Initially called Nassau Hospital, it was merged with NYU Langone Hospital in 2019, resulting in the change of name to NYU Winthrop Hospital. The hospital has 591 - bed spaces and is a university - level academic medical center with 75 different specialty care.
